Where can I get the Ferry to the Isle of Man?

We currently offer several different ferries to the Isle of Man, such as the ferry from Northern Ireland to the Isle of Man, which runs twice weekly; the ferry from Birkenhead in Liverpool, which also runs twice weekly; and a ferry from Dublin to the Isle of Man, which only runs once a week.

Our most common ferries to the Isle of Man are the ferry from Heysham in Lancaster, which runs to the Isle of Man 13 times a week, along with the ferry to the Isle of Man from Liverpool Bootle, which runs 12 times a week.

As there are so many places from which you can get the ferry to the Isle of Man, there is no one crossing time; however, timetables usually range from 2 hours and 45 minutes from Northern Ireland, to 4 hours and 15 minutes for Liverpool Birkenhead, with most journeys usually taking around 3 hours on average. For your specific timings, please check your route before you travel.
